Benefits and Disadvantages of Hiring a Professional Logo Designer
The decision to hire a professional logo designer can significantly enhance your brand's identity and overall appeal, but it's important to weigh both the advantages and disadvantages. This article explores the pros and cons, helping you make an informed decision for your business.
Advantages of Hiring a Professional Logo Designer
Hiring a professional logo designer yields several advantages that can greatly benefit your brand:
Establishing Strong Brand Identity
A professional logo designer can create a logo that not only stands out but also effectively communicates your brand's values and mission. This strong brand identity helps to create a professional and credible image for your business, making it more memorable and attractive to potential customers.
Creating a Memorable First Impression
First impressions are crucial in any business, and a professional logo can make a significant impact. A well-designed logo can leave a lasting impression on consumers, which can lead to increased brand recognition and loyalty.
Reflecting Professionalism and Credibility
A professional logo designer ensures that the final product is polished and professional, giving your business a serious and trustworthy appearance. This is particularly important in industries where credibility is key.
Differentiating Your Business from Competitors
A unique and well-designed logo helps set your business apart from competitors. This differentiation can help your brand stand out in a crowded market, making it more memorable and effective in attracting new customers.
Building Trust and Loyalty with Customers
Customers are more likely to trust and be loyal to a business with a well-designed and consistent logo. A professional logo designer can help ensure that your brand is consistently represented across all platforms, reinforcing trust and loyalty.
Scalability and Versatility
A professional logo designer understands the principles of logo design and can create a versatile logo that scales well across various platforms and media. This ensures that your logo remains effective and recognizable no matter the size or context in which it is presented.
Disadvantages of Hiring a Professional Logo Designer
While the advantages of hiring a professional logo designer are numerous, there are also some potential disadvantages to consider:
Higher Costs
Hiring a professional logo designer typically involves a higher upfront cost compared to using free or paid online logo makers. However, the investment can be well worth it in the long run, as a high-quality, professional logo can lead to better brand recognition and increased customer loyalty.
Potential Miscommunication
There is always a risk of miscommunication and missed expectations when working with a designer. It's crucial to clearly outline your vision and expectations from the outset to avoid any misunderstandings and ensure a successful collaboration.
Dependency on Designers
When you rely heavily on a professional designer, you may become overly dependent on their expertise and creativity. This can limit your ability to make independent design decisions and may slow down the process if the designer is not available or takes longer than expected.
Less Instant Design
While online logo makers can offer instant designs, a professional designer typically requires more time to craft a logo that truly represents your brand. This process may be slower, but the end result will be a more tailored and effective design.
